The tour begins early at 8:30 am, with hotel pickup arranged to suit most schedules. The transportation is in a comfortable, air-conditioned bus, which adds to the relaxed vibe. Many reviews highlight the professionalism of the driver/guide, which makes the entire process smooth. If you’re staying in Belek or nearby, this convenience is a major plus, especially if you’re not keen on figuring out local transport options.
The journey to Tahtali Mountain takes roughly two hours, providing a scenic preview of the surrounding pine-covered hills and the Mediterranean coastline. The views from the bus are impressive enough, but they’re only a teaser for what’s to come at the summit. The drive itself is pleasant, and the guide often shares insights about the landscape and region, enhancing your anticipation for the next stage.
Once at the base station of the Olympos Teleferik, the highlight begins. The roundtrip cable car ride takes you up to the summit of Tahtali Mountain, standing at 2,365 meters. The ride itself is a smooth, comfortable ascent offering panoramic vistas that are truly unforgettable. The glass cabin allows for 360-degree views, and many travelers mention that the scenery of turquoise coastlines, lush forests, and distant mountains is simply breathtaking.
The cable car ride is approximately two hours of free time at the top, allowing visitors to enjoy the scenery, take photographs (you might want to bring a good camera or smartphone), or browse souvenir shops. There’s also an on-site restaurant where you can grab a quick snack or beverage, perfect after your ascent. Reviewers have noted that it’s worth allowing enough time for photos, especially since the views seem to change with the weather and light.
At the summit, you can walk around and take in the crisp mountain air. One reviewer described standing on snow high up, even on a sunny day — a rare experience if you’re visiting during warmer months. Many appreciate the professional photographs offered on-site, although these are at their own expense.
After about two hours at the top, the group takes the cable car back down, returning to the bus for the trip back to Belek. The return journey offers further scenic views, and many find this part just as enjoyable as the ascent.

What is included in the price of $68.30?
The price covers the roundtrip cable car ride, transportation via a driver/guide, and hotel pickup and drop-off. Food, drinks, and personal expenses are not included.
How long does the entire experience last?
The tour lasts approximately 4 hours, including transportation, the cable car ride, and free time at the summit.
Is hotel pickup available?
Yes, pickup and drop-off are included, making the experience more convenient, especially if you’re staying in Belek.
What if I want to cancel?
You can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ering flexibility if your plans change.
